Not Good: Joel Embiid, Paul George, Kyle Lowry ruled OUT tomorrow against Houston, Caleb Martin questionable

The Sixers will be shorthanded once again for their matchup against the Houston Rockets on Wednesday. Joel Embiid, Paul George, and Kyle Lowry are all officially ruled out, while Caleb Martin is listed as questionable.

Paul George provided a glimmer of hope by partially participating in practice, but Joel Embiid, Lowry, and Martin were absent from Tuesday’s session. For a Sixers team struggling to find their footing this season, the continued absence of key players is another tough blow.

Joel Embiid is still dealing with a nagging left knee issue that has kept him out of action in recent games. George remains sidelined with a hyperextended left knee suffered last week against the Grizzlies.

Meanwhile, Lowry, who’s been battling a hip injury, will miss his fourth straight game. Martin’s status is less clear after he left Friday’s game against the Nets with an undisclosed issue.

At 3-13, the Sixers desperately need a spark to turn things around, but it won’t come easy with their stars unavailable. As they prepare to face the Rockets, the focus shifts to how the remaining healthy players can step up and keep the team competitive.
